Assisted Dying for Terminally Ill Adults (Scotland) Bill - Republished - History of Assisted Dying Legislation in Scotland

History of Assisted Dying Legislation in Scotland The Assisted Dying for Terminally Ill Adults (Scotland) Bill is the fourth attempt to legislate for assisted dying in Scotland and the third Bill to be introducediJeremy Purves MSP lodged a proposal for a Member's Bill in 2005 but a Bill was not introduced..
